Situated approximately midway between Swindon and Cirencester, Cricklade is known for its picturesque surroundings, medieval architecture, and rich history. The town has an abundance of shops, pubs, and other local amenities. There is easy access to the A419/A417, A420, and M4 Motorway which makes this an ideal commuter town. On the periphery of the Cotswold Water Park, you will benefit from the ambiance of a quiet town with the countryside on your doorstep.
